Synthesis, Characterization, and Catalytic Properties of Metal-Polymer Complexes Based on Copolymers of Polyethylene(propylene) Glycol Maleates with Acrylic Acid

Аннотация

New mono- and bimetallic polymer nanocomposites based on polyethylene(propylene) glycol maleates with acrylic acid and silver and nickel metals were prepared and studied. Metal particles were immobilized into copolymer supports by reduction of Ag+ and Ni2+ ions from solution of their nitrates to Ag0 and Ni0 in the presence of a catalyst, a solution of silver chloride in aqueous ammonia. The structure and composition of the complexes were determined by spectroscopy, calorimetry, microscopy, and chromatography. The catalytic activity was studied using pyridine hydrogenation as a model reaction.
